#4ef2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ef2ca is composed of 30.6% red, 94.9%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 165.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.3% and a lightness of 62.7%. #4ef2ca color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00e595.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

● #4ef2ca color description : Soft cyan.
#4ef2ca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ef2ca has RGB values of R:78, G:242,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5173962.

Shades and Tints of #4ef2ca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000604 is the darkest color, while #f2f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ef2ca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ea2a1 is the less saturated color, while #47f9ce is the most saturated one.
